My Take on Microsoft's Zune Take 4

Today Microsoft revealed the Zune. It is a pretty cool looking and sounding device – it will give the iPod a slight run for the holiday money this year. You can read about it at PC World Magazine here:

Some of the more interesting features:
– 3” Screen – Built-in wi/fi for swapping music, photos and possibly more with other Zune users – Built in FM tuner – Music can be purchased track-by-track, like the iTunes Store, or via a subscription-based “Zune Pass.” – It’s available in brown

This is not the long-fabled iPod killer; it’s not quite that useful or cool. However, it is a stronger competitor for the iPod than most other digital audio players.

The only true iPod killer on the horizon is the rumored Apple -engineered iPod cell phone.

I’m glad the Zune is almost out. Competition is good!
